2 | Jen Fischbach Sophomore | Pitcher / Infield | 5-0 Camden, Del. / Caesar Rodney (Delaware State) At Delaware State: Made 41 appearances in the circle with three starts as a freshman – went 5-11 with a 4.33 earned run average – struck out 62 batters in 116.1 innings of work – also went 38-for-153 in the batters’ box, batting .248 – hit eight doubles and three home runs, knocking in 18 while scoring 18 more. High School: Four year letterwinner at Caesar Rodney for coaches Mike Shehorn, Steph Wilson, and Casey Sheilor – named First Team All-State and All-Conference as a utility player as a senior in 2012 – named First Team All-State and All-Conference as a third baseman in 2010 and 2011. 6 | Miranda Pedersen Sophomore | Infield / Outfield | 5-8 El Segundo, Calif. / El Segundo (Delaware State) At Delaware State: Played one season at Delaware State – batted .231 in 42 games played, going 24-for-104 – hit six doubles and three home runs, knocking in 15 runners – scored 24 runs and earned 10 walks to go along with a team high eight hit-bypitches to finish with a .344 on-base percentage. High School: Three year letterwinner on the softball team at El Segundo High School in El Segundo, Calif., for head coach Keith Cameron – played shortstop and left field – also played basketball while at El Segundo.
